On 9/9/24 13:29, Kaz Kylheku wrote:
....
> The standard for a language which has operators with precedence
> should give a precedence table.

C is not such a language, though it comes close to being one. The
standard, if it contained a precedence table, could do so in a
non-normative note indicating that only the actual grammar productions
are normative.
